Dan Campbell: It's a long season, Lions need to get better

Lions head coach Dan Campbell lamented his team's performance following a 41-31 loss to the Bills on Thursday night. Campbell acknowledged that the Lions have "a lot of room to grow" and that they need to "clean up a lot of things on defense, particularly in the back end." The coach emphasized the need for improvement, stating, "It wasn't good enough."

Campbell expressed optimism about the Lions using their extra three days of preparation time after Thursday night's game to work on their issues before facing the Jets in Week 3. He reiterated his team's commitment to getting better: "We just need to get better than we were today in all three phases. We need to play better against the Jets, and I think we will.

We can, and we certainly will." Campbell also praised Bills head coach Joe Brady for preparing his team, acknowledging that the Lions underperformed and that the blame rests on Campbell's shoulders.
